Goodwill’s ‘Second Runway’ Show Slated for April 25th

March 25, 2015 By FBN

 April 25, 2015

 Fabulous fashions from Goodwill of Northern Arizona stores, modeled by local personalities, will be the highlight of Second Runway, the charitable organization’s annual fashion show and shopping extravaganza. All funds raised by the event support Goodwill’s job creation and workforce development initiatives throughout Northern Arizona.

Mayor Jerry Nabours, Northern Arizona University President Rita Cheng, and Coconino Community College President Leah Bornstein are among the models strutting the catwalk at High Country Conference Center on Saturday, April 25. At press time it was rumored they would be joined by Congresswoman Ann Kirkpatrick – leading to speculation about whether her Goodwill outfit would be designed to include those famous cowboy boots of hers.

Other models will include the fashion merchandizing students from CAVIAT, who will be showing off their redesigns on merchandize they got from Goodwill.

You too could go home with your own Goodwill-inspired couture at the event, which will be held from 6:30 to 10 p.m. There will be “shopping centers” throughout the venue featuring the best Goodwill merchandize at awe-inspiring prices.

A terrific dinner with “themed” buffet stations, raffle drawings with unlimited opportunities to win, and a silent auction fill out the evening of fun.
